2011 Summertime Guided Tour Dates

 

            Summertime is a great time to explore the Okanagan and discover
the unique and fascinating aspects of the natural and built heritage. A
total of nine tours are offered this year by the Summerland Museum. All
tours start at 9am to avoid the heat of summer days.  

 

            The Fur Brigade Tour is timely as this year marks the 200th
anniversary of the fur traders using the Brigade Trail.  The tour dates are
July 1st, July 29th, August 7th and August 20th and will include discussion
of First Nations history, the use of Garnett Lake as one of the important
encampment sites and the establishment of the settlement of Priest, the
first non-native settlement in British Columbia that wasn't fortified.  

            

The Prairie Valley tour uses the Trans Canada Trail. The dates are July 3rd,
August 1st, and August 21st. The tour describes Summerland's unique geology,
First Nations history, and the numerous famous people who owned land in
Prairie Valley.

 

The Peach Orchard Cemetery Tour: September 3rd, 2011.  Summerland cemetery
tours are by far, the most popular tours.  The tour will review the history
of some of our community's citizens who are buried there. 

 

The Geological Bus Tour is back by popular demand on September 17th, 2011
with Dr. Kathleen Jagger.  You will learn about Summerland's oldest
inhabitants, the rocks and geological formations.
